news 2026/4/23 15:52:07

React Agent:AI如何成为你的React开发助手?

作者头像

张小明

前端开发工程师

1.2k 24
文章封面图
React Agent:AI如何成为你的React开发助手?

快速体验

  1. 打开 InsCode(快马)平台 https://www.inscode.net
  2. 输入框内输入如下内容:
创建一个React Agent应用,能够根据用户输入的需求自动生成React组件代码。应用应支持以下功能:1. 根据自然语言描述生成功能完整的React组件;2. 提供代码优化建议;3. 自动修复常见错误;4. 支持与现有项目集成。使用Kimi-K2模型进行代码生成,确保生成的代码符合最佳实践。
  1. 点击'项目生成'按钮,等待项目生成完整后预览效果

最近在开发React项目时,我发现一个很有意思的工具——React Agent。它利用AI技术来辅助React开发,从代码生成到错误修复都能帮上大忙。今天就来分享一下我的使用体验,以及它是如何提升开发效率的。

  1. 自然语言生成组件最让我惊喜的是,只需要用简单的自然语言描述需求,React Agent就能生成完整的组件代码。比如我说"需要一个带搜索框和筛选按钮的用户列表",它就能生成包含状态管理、事件处理和基础样式的功能组件。生成的代码结构清晰,还遵循了React的最佳实践。

  2. 智能代码优化当我把现有代码粘贴进去,React Agent会给出优化建议。比如它会指出哪些地方可以用useMemo做性能优化,或者建议把重复逻辑抽取成自定义Hook。这些建议都很实用,帮我避免了很多常见的性能陷阱。

  3. 自动错误修复遇到编译错误时特别有用。有次我的useEffect依赖数组没处理好导致无限渲染,React Agent不仅指出了问题,还给出了三种不同的修复方案。比起在Stack Overflow上翻答案,这种即时帮助节省了大量时间。

  4. 项目集成能力它生成的代码可以直接复制到现有项目中使用,或者通过API集成到开发流程里。我在一个后台管理系统项目里试用了这个功能,把生成的用户管理模块直接导入,几乎不需要额外调整就能正常工作。

  1. 开发体验提升使用下来最大的感受是,它让开发变得更流畅。以前要花时间查文档、写样板代码的时间,现在可以专注在业务逻辑上。特别是对于重复性高的UI组件,效率提升特别明显。

  2. 学习辅助功能对新手开发者特别友好。每次生成的代码都带有详细注释,解释每个部分的用途。这比直接看文档要直观得多,是个很好的学习工具。

实际使用中,我发现InsCode(快马)平台特别适合这类AI辅助开发场景。它的在线编辑器响应很快,内置的Kimi-K2模型生成的代码质量很高,而且一键部署功能让demo测试变得特别简单。不需要配置本地环境,写完代码点个按钮就能看到运行效果,这对快速验证想法帮助很大。

总的来说,React Agent这样的AI工具正在改变前端开发的方式。它不会取代开发者,但确实能帮我们省去很多重复劳动。如果你也在用React开发,不妨试试这个新工具,相信会有不错的体验。

快速体验

  1. 打开 InsCode(快马)平台 https://www.inscode.net
  2. 输入框内输入如下内容:
创建一个React Agent应用,能够根据用户输入的需求自动生成React组件代码。应用应支持以下功能:1. 根据自然语言描述生成功能完整的React组件;2. 提供代码优化建议;3. 自动修复常见错误;4. 支持与现有项目集成。使用Kimi-K2模型进行代码生成,确保生成的代码符合最佳实践。
  1. 点击'项目生成'按钮,等待项目生成完整后预览效果
版权声明: 本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若内容造成侵权/违法违规/事实不符,请联系邮箱:809451989@qq.com进行投诉反馈,一经查实,立即删除!
网站建设 2026/4/23 11:22:13

用AI快速开发SSCOM应用

快速体验 打开 InsCode(快马)平台 https://www.inscode.net输入框内输入如下内容: 开发一个SSCOM应用,利用快马平台的AI辅助功能,展示智能代码生成和优化。点击项目生成按钮,等待项目生成完整后预览效果 最近在做一个串口通信&a…

作者头像 李华
网站建设 2026/4/23 11:20:32

不用写代码!用AI快速生成UPDATE语句原型

快速体验 打开 InsCode(快马)平台 https://www.inscode.net输入框内输入如下内容: 开发一个自然语言转UPDATE语句的原型工具,用户只需描述把什么表中的什么数据改成什么条件,就能立即生成可执行的SQL语句。要求:1. 支持模糊语义…

作者头像 李华
网站建设 2026/4/23 11:21:59

1小时搭建临时RustDesk服务器:应急远程支持方案

快速体验 打开 InsCode(快马)平台 https://www.inscode.net输入框内输入如下内容: 开发一个快速部署脚本,功能:1. 使用Docker一键部署临时RustDesk服务器(包含自动获取Lets Encrypt证书);2. 支持设置使用…

作者头像 李华
网站建设 2026/4/23 11:19:48

比官方快10倍!Docker国内镜像源速度对比评测

快速体验 打开 InsCode(快马)平台 https://www.inscode.net输入框内输入如下内容: 开发一个Docker镜像下载速度测试工具,功能包括:1.自动测试各主流国内镜像源(阿里云/腾讯云/华为云/中科大等)的ping值和下载速度 2.可视化展示测试结果 3.根…

作者头像 李华
网站建设 2026/4/23 12:52:04

用Pandoc快速构建文档转换原型系统

快速体验 打开 InsCode(快马)平台 https://www.inscode.net输入框内输入如下内容: 开发一个最小可行产品(MVP):基于Pandoc的在线文档转换服务原型。功能要求:1. 网页上传界面;2. 支持Markdown/Word输入;3. 可选输出格…

作者头像 李华
网站建设 2026/4/23 11:19:47

AI如何帮你秒算行列式?快马平台实战演示

快速体验 打开 InsCode(快马)平台 https://www.inscode.net输入框内输入如下内容: 创建一个能够自动计算行列式的Web应用。用户输入一个nn矩阵后,系统自动计算并显示行列式结果。要求:1. 支持33和44矩阵的输入 2. 提供LaTeX公式渲染显示 3.…

作者头像 李华